Medals |
Military Medal 'L/Cpl Molloy was in charge of a Lewis gun Section throughout the operations around Flers from 16th to 28th September 1916 and handled his gun daringly and
with good judgement. On 25/9/16 during the attack on Factory Corner he pushed his gun well into the front line and did much damage to the enemy. He took his
gun forward to an advanced post during the consolidation. On 27/9/16 he was sent forward with the 13th Company and went out to an advanced post. During the night he scattered two enemy parties and showed general alertness and keenness.'
